I got my 912 back from the paint shop last week. It was manufactured in 1965 at the Karmann factory and has the European style exhaust, the car was originally delivered to a Swedish customer in 1966. I have been renovating it for the last 3 years, I bought it just at the right time before the prices went through the roof. It was a real rust bucket but now its rust free, the bodywork was done by an old school panel beater to a high standard. It looks great, hopefully it will be ready to drive next summer.
